Answering the Call (ATC) is a five-session leadership development program open to alumni of service programs.
For one night a week for five weeks, participants come together with fellow servant leaders for small group learning and discussion. Sessions are led by facilitators who we have been selected and trained. There is no pre-work prior to the first session; participants are expected to complete reflection exercises in between each session that will require somewhere between 15 and 45 minutes to complete.
Each program is a series of five sessions over the course of five weeks with some homework in between
To graduate participants are required to:
Attend the first introductory session
Attend at least 3 out of the 4 following 90-min remaining sessions but, we hope you attend all 5 sessions
SESSIONS
Session 1: The Learning Journey Begins: Crafting a Personal Leadership Mission Statement
Session 2: Owning Your Shadow Mission & First Spark
Session 3: Why do I Serve?
Session 4: Envisioning the Future
Session 5: Listening for the Call & Special Servant Leader Guest
